A growing accountancy practice in Tamworth is seeking a Semi Senior Accountant (Audit & Accounts) who is actively progressing through ACCA or ACA studies and has solid experience within a practice environment. This is a development-focused role offering exposure to audit assignments, complex accounts preparation, and increasing client responsibility within a supportive but fast-paced team with full ACCA/ACA study support with structured progression. You will be given increasing responsibility as you progress, with clear support towards qualification completion and senior-level exposure.
Role Responsibilities
- Prepare statutory accounts for sole traders, partnerships, and limited companies
- Assisting with audit fieldwork, testing, and preparation of audit files to completion stage
- Prepare management accounts for a varied client portfolio
- Complete VAT returns accurately and in line with compliance requirements
- Support bookkeeping and maintenance of client records
- Liaise with clients and respond to day-to-day queries
Personal Requirements
- AAT qualified or ACCA/ACA part qualified (or actively studying)
- Experience working in an accountancy practice environment
- Exposure to audit and accounts preparation
- Strong attention to detail and technical accuracy
- Good communication and client-facing skills
- Proactive, organised, and able to manage workload independently
